Highway Thru Hell, April 14, 2024, The Weather Channel, “Pileup Under the Mistle-Tow”
In this episode of Highway Thru Hell, viewers will witness the aftermath of a massive wreck as Reliable Towing, one of the featured towing companies, faces their biggest challenge of the season. The episode, “Pileup Under the Mistle-Tow“, airing on The Weather Channel on Sunday, April 14, promises to showcase the team’s expertise and resilience in the face of adversity.
As the holiday season approaches, Reliable Towing is confronted with a daunting task: tackling their largest wreck of the season. Jamie, the owner of Jamie Davis Motor Truck & Auto Ltd., enlists the help of Rob, a log truck driver with extensive experience. Rob’s skills are crucial in safely navigating a torn-up trailer down Highway 1, one of the most treacherous routes in British Columbia.
Adding to the challenge, Merv, another experienced recovery operator, jumps in to assist with his rotator—a specialized vehicle used for heavy-duty recoveries. Merv’s rotator proves indispensable as he and his team work to right a flipped crane truck, showcasing their ability to adapt to the demands of each unique situation.
The episode will also highlight the crucial role of these recovery operators in maintaining the safety and efficiency of British Columbia’s highways. With steep mountains, lethal drop-offs, rockslides, and brutal weather conditions, these men and women put their lives on the line to ensure the roads remain passable for motorists and truckers alike.
Highway Thru Hell: Pileup Under the Mistle-Tow airs on The Weather Channel at 8:00 pm on Sunday, April 14, 2024.
